Status Asthmaticus – a severe, life-threatening acute exacerbation of asthma attack that is unresponsive to initial treatments and interventions for asthma attack with bronchodilators. Status Asthmaticus places the client at high risk for respiratory failure. The client has acidosis, hypoxemia, hypoxia, and hypercapnia; all of these together with effects of increase lung volume place the client at risk for pneumothorax and cardiac arrest. Status asthmaticus is considered a medical emergency.
